Columnist Peter Benton: Wright & Co. tops at Red Rock

Thursday, July 20, 2000 | 10:25 a.m.

Peter Benton's golf column appears weekly.

Apro-amateur invitational played last week under idyllic conditions at the Red Rock Country Club saw Rio Secco's Ken Wright and his team of Dean Kajioka, Frank Campagna and Dave Coley win the one best-ball gross and one best-ball net of foursome with a score of 130.

Also coming in with 130 but losing on a card countback was the foursome of Dale Akridge (South Shore) and partners Chuck Mabli, Ken Gardner and Jerry Kring.

Jeff Jones (Paiute), Andy Gotelli, Jason McIntire and Silas Philips garnered third spot with a 131.

In the individual pro sweeps, Akridge prevailed with his 1-under 71. Kris Klabik (Red Rock) and Desert Willow's Shane Sanchez tied for second with 73s, while fourth spot went to Carl Seelman (LVCC) and his 74.

Seelman also won closest-to-the-pin honors on the third, eighth and 13th holes, with fellow LVCC pro John Creaney coming closest on the 15th hole.

Amateur honors went to Larry Koentopp, Lee Stickney, Richard Wagerman and Rob Sparks.
